I have experience providing therapy from a compassionate and open-minded perspective to individuals, couples and groups from a variety of backgrounds. My job is to help you find your truth and build a better life for yourself, not to tell you what to do. I strive to make every client feel safe and accepted as they are.
I have worked with diverse adults from women and families fleeing domestic abuse to active duty members and veterans.
Some issues I have worked with in the past include trauma, anxiety, combat/ post-traumatic stress disorder, grief and loss, life transitions, substance abuse, relationship challenges, and more.
I’m trilingual, fluent in Arabic, French, and English. Having been raised abroad, I am very interested in cross-cultural challenges.
I am also interested in working with people who are exploring non-traditional relationships, navigating sexual orientation and gender issues (LGBTQ+). Together, you and I will explore your concerns at your pace and try to get more clarity.
I work with individuals and how they view themselves, others, and their world. I believe that we all strive to be more authentic in our lives but sometimes get lost along the way. I am committed to working with you to foster greater insight and improve your agency in your life. I also collaborate with people in relationships to help them reconnect and communicate better.
Through our therapeutic alliance, we will create fertile grounds for growth and self-awareness. I am not afraid to ask for your feedback as we are on this journey together. I want you to feel seen, heard, and not alone. I also believe that I have as much to learn from you as you have from me.
I have a Masters in Clinical Social Work from George Mason University, and a Masters in International Affairs. I have worked in a domestic violence shelter, as well as in a military co-occurring partial hospitalization clinic treating dual diagnosis; substance abuse, depression, anxiety, post-traumatic stress disorder, relationship difficulties, among other issues.
